Frequently asked questions can dogs get sexually transmitted diseases, and how are these infections different from human stds Canine stds include brucellosis, canine herpesvirus, and transmissible venereal tumors. Dogs can get stds, including canine herpesvirus, brucellosis, and canine transmissible venereal tumor (ctvt)
Recognizing the symptoms and knowing when to take your dog to the vet can help prevent the spread of stds and improve your pet’s health outcome.
